Egypt Lake-Leto, FL vs Goulds, FL
Egypt Lake-Leto, FL and Goulds, FL have a very similar cost of living, with only a 3.2% difference in their overall index. Egypt Lake-Leto scores 103 while Goulds scores 107 on the cost of living index, where 100 represents the national average. The day-to-day expenses for residents in both cities are comparable, though differences emerge when looking at specific categories.
On the housing front, median rent in Egypt Lake-Leto is $1,424/month compared to $1,104/month in Goulds — a 29% difference. Interestingly, home values tell a different story: while Goulds has cheaper rent, Egypt Lake-Leto actually has lower median home values ($296,100 vs $415,100).
Median household income in Egypt Lake-Leto is $53,599 compared to $58,291 in Goulds (-8%). While Goulds is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Egypt Lake-Leto spend roughly 31.9% of their income on rent, more than the 22.7% in Goulds.
